Get
creative with your class! Here
are some ideas for you to do...
-
Mother and Father’s Day Project-Have
children create a special art work for their parents. Then have us press
them into magnet buttons.
-
Valentine’s Project-Make
Valentine art buttons that students can exchange with other students or give to their parents.
-
Art
Projects-Allow children to get creative just
for fun and then turn their art work into button treasures which they can
proudly display and keep as keepsakes.
-
Use
art buttons to motivate a child to master a task. For
example, kindergarten teachers can allow children to make a name badge
button as soon as he learns to write his or her name. The child get to
display and keep the writing of the first time he ever wrote his or her
name. It also makes a wonderful keepsake for years to come.
